I took down the sump. Re-doing everything. First off I'm buying a new return (mag3) this will solve my over flowing problem. Second I'm gonna put a baffle for the return pump, if it pumps too much I'll only pump a fraction of what's in the sump. On the other side of the baffle, I'm gonna start a fuge, with a DSB(about 40lbs) and some rock. Should look pretty good after. I'm also thinking of some not reef safe invert, mantis? Teddy bear crab? I donno yet.

tank crashed a couple days ago.

heater failed, temp went up to like 105 degrees.

percula, ywg, maroon made it, all other fish, and inverts died. the fish are at a friends house in her holding tanks.

a couple corals made it, and the ones that did are starting to bleach in my dads tank.

both of the clams are looking good.

so now im restarting. gonna start the new cycle tomorrow.
